Compaction in Flowgate retains the latest record per key while discarding older duplicates. It runs only on topics with compaction enabled and only once a segment rolls, so recent writes are never compacted. If you see the `compaction-lag` metric climbing past 30 minutes on the Helmsbury cluster, check disk pressure first — compaction pauses silently when free space drops below 15%. Restarting the broker resets the compactor thread safely. For anything beyond a single-broker restart, reach the queue platform team before intervening.

alerts address for tahaf-hawep: frawyn@tolvaqlabs.corp

Hi team,

Before I hand off the 3.2 release, please note the humidity sensor drift reported on Verdana controllers in the Elmbrook trial site. Drift exceeds 4% after roughly ten days of continuous operation; firmware 3.2.1 adds an automatic recalibration cycle every 72 hours. Support should advise growers to install 3.2.1 and trigger a manual recalibration once. The hotfix bundle must be verified before distribution, so I'm including the signing key used for the 3.2.1 packages below.

release key, fahof-yagap: bky3_m5d

### Release checklist — Vaultwren rotation utility

Before approving the Vaultwren secrets-rotation release, verify the dry-run log shows zero skipped credentials and that the Hollowgate staging vault accepted the test rotation. Confirm the rollback script was exercised this cycle, not just last quarter's. Sign-off requires the reviewer to paste the release's build token into the checklist, recorded below.

pipeline stamp: htk31_3c6b63a1fd55b8745625d3b6ce9c5fc

**TRC-947: Tracing secrets vault locked — span export down**

Context for future maintainers: the Ashquill vault holding collector credentials for cross-service request tracing auto-sealed after the host rebooted mid-upgrade. Result: no spans exported from the Nettleford mesh since 02:10; traces are incomplete across all services. Fix: unseal Ashquill manually, restart the collector, backfill is impossible so just verify live spans flow. Do not rotate keys during unseal — it re-locks. Manual unseal requires the passphrase recorded below.

strongbox words: druvan-lamys-eliius-jorax-istox-soreth-ulays-gilix-ralix-oliiel-norwyn-casvan-praius